Haiti - Justice : Caravan of change could end up in the courts
Thursday afternoon, Me André Michel, fierce opponent of the power in place announced that "The Caravan of Jovenel Moise will soon be attacked in Justice for corruption" stating that a summons will be served in the coming hours to President Jovenel Moïse, to the resigned Prime Minister Jack Guy Lafontant and the outgoing Ministers Jude Alix Patrick Solomon (Economy), Fritz Caillot (Public Works) and Joubert C. Angrand (Agriculture), enjoining them to communicate to the citizen Walker Télémaque, a native of Bocozelle (St Marc), via the Cabinet of his Lawyer, Me André Michel, the following documents :

1 - The exact amount of Public Treasury money spent in the Caravan of Jovenel Moïse;

2 - The list of people involved in the management of the Caravan;

3 - The budget section relating to the Caravan;

4 - Documents presenting the Theoretical and Conceptual Framework of the Caravan of Change.

Me André Michel points out past the deadline inscribed in the summons "the case will be brought before the instruction Cabinet of the Court of First Instance of St-Marc for corruption, criminal conspiracy and embezzlement of public funds."
